Daydreaming about a better Constitution is sometimes salutary

I have long thought that one feature of parliamentary democracies that it's really unfortunate our constitutional framers didn't put in our constitution, is the ability of Congress to call a presidential election. Sometimes a president can serve two terms with no problems (which I do think is more than enough for any one person, ever). But sometimes, and right now is the most extreme case ever, it would be far better for the country if a majority of both houses could simply call an election, in, say 60 days. (And unlike most Congressional action, but like impeachment, it would not require the president's signature). Maybe with a proviso that it can only be done once during the otherwise 4-year term. (This would also have the effect of greatly reducing the absurd length of presidential campaigns). I honestly think there's a chance, if fair elections are held at all, that the Dems could take back both houses in 2026, and with such a provision in place, I believe Trump would be creamed (or better, maybe elected twice, you don't get to run in a special??). It would be interesting, because the four year terms would end up being staggered, with no direct tie to the congressional elections. Which might be a good thing. We need to have lots of elections, and not dwell on them for months and years but just get on with them. And the newly elected president should take office ten days later. At most. No one I've talked to about this kind of idea has ever given me what seems like a rational reason it should be longer than that.
